PHILADELPHIA—National Chemical Laboratories, Inc. has unveiled SHA-ZYME, a no-rinse daily cleaner and degreaser for use on porous hard surfaces such as concrete, quarry tile, ceramic tile, brick, or any grouted floor surface without floor finish or wax. Especially in kitchens and food preparation areas, SHA-ZYME removes grease and grime below the surface to make quarry tile floors (and grout) more slip resistant.

SHA-ZYME removes breeding sites for unwanted pests (such as fruit flies) by dissolving organic waste on floors that attracts insects, creating a more sanitary condition in these areas. A specialized SMB (Synergized Multi-Blend) biologically engineered bacteria/enzyme combination continues working to consume grease, grime, and urine deposits, and organically deodorize and brighten floor surfaces.
